Primary Responsibilities
- Partner with providers during patient encounters to accurately document examination findings and treatment plans.
- Enter patient histories, symptoms, assessments, diagnoses, and recommendations into the electronic health record system.
- Assist in maintaining efficient patient flow and visit schedules throughout the clinic.
- Prepare examination rooms and verify that necessary equipment and supplies are readily available.
- Document orders for medications, referrals, diagnostic testing, and follow-up care as directed by the provider.
- Support patients by explaining clinical procedures and providing visit-related instructions.
- Ensure all documentation is complete, accurate, and compliant with privacy regulations.
- Assist with clinical support functions and patient care activities when appropriate.
- Work collaboratively with providers and staff to promote exceptional patient service and operational excellence.
- Perform additional duties as assigned to support clinic operations.
QualificationsRequired
- High school diploma or equivalent.
- Strong computer proficiency and data entry skills.
- Excellent written and verbal communication abilities.
- High level of accuracy, organization, and attention to detail.
- Ability to work efficiently in a fast-paced healthcare environment.
- Professional attitude with a strong customer-service mindset.
Preferred
- Previous experience in medical scribing, healthcare support, patient care, medical assisting, or clinical documentation.
- Familiarity with electronic health record (EHR/EMR) systems.
- Understanding of medical terminology and documentation practices.
- Experience working in a physician office, specialty clinic, or healthcare setting.
- Exposure to optometric or ophthalmic patient care.
Preferred Certifications
- Certified Ophthalmic Assistant (COA)
- Certified Paraoptometric (CPO)
- Certified Medical Assistant (CMA), Registered Medical Assistant (RMA), or equivalent
